1. What is copyright?
Copy right is the law of the U.S that protects poeples work.
2. What is fair use?
Fair use is what allows you to use a limtted amount of copyrighted ratirial for educatoinal use.
3. Can a student use a picture from the smithsonian musum in their report?
Yes, because the smithsonian has granted permission to students to use their pictures for school projects.
4. What is attribution?
Attribution is when you give credit to a person who created the work.
5. Can I show everyone my school project by putting it on a web page?
No because when you put your work on the web page then its being shown to an audience.
6. Does it matter how much of a song or video I use in my work?
Yes it does, it refers to ues of portion of a work.
7. Dosn't the public have the right to use music and art?
Yes, the copyright law tries to balence the rights of artists and others with the the rights of the public.
8. What is the public domain?
A public domain is work that are not cpoyrighted and that may be used without permission.
9. Can I use picture if they don't have the word copyright or the copyright symbol on them?
No you can't becuase if a page doesn't have a symdol doesn't mean you can use, almost everything in the web is copyrighted.
10. I want to use a recording from a website but can't find anything about copyright, what should I do?
The best thing to do is write a permission letter to use the file.Then just wait for a response back.
